Programme Overview

The Global Certificate in Stochastic Processes in Mathematical Physics Systems is a comprehensive, online program designed for scientists, researchers, and advanced students in physics, mathematics, and related fields who seek to deepen their understanding of stochastic processes and their applications in mathematical physics. This program offers a rigorous exploration of stochastic differential equations, Markov processes, and their use in modeling complex physical systems, including quantum systems and statistical mechanics. It also delves into advanced topics such as random matrix theory and stochastic control theory, providing a solid foundation in the probabilistic methods essential for modern research in mathematical physics.

Participants will develop a range of critical skills, including the ability to analyze and simulate stochastic systems, apply stochastic calculus to physical problems, and interpret the results within the context of theoretical physics. They will also gain proficiency in using mathematical software for stochastic modeling and data analysis, enhancing their capability to conduct independent research and contribute to cutting-edge developments in the field. Topics Covered

  1. Introduction to Stochastic Processes: Covers basic definitions, types of stochastic processes, and their importance in mathematical physics.: Markov Processes: Discusses properties, classification, and applications of Markov chains and processes.
  2. Martingales and Brownian Motion: Explores the theory and applications of martingales and Brownian motion in stochastic processes.: Stochastic Differential Equations: Introduces stochastic calculus and methods for solving stochastic differential equations.
  3. Statistical Mechanics and Stochastic Processes: Connects concepts from statistical mechanics with stochastic processes in physical systems.: Numerical Methods for Stochastic Processes: Focuses on computational techniques for simulating and analyzing stochastic processes.
